GitLab4uzh

· by Jann Forrer · in AAI, Allgemein, Services

Gute Neuigkeiten für alle Softwarentwickler: ab sofort kann von UZH Angehörigen GitLab als Dienst genutzt werden. Sie erreichen den Dienst unter der Adresse gitlab.uzh.ch.
SWITCH bietet für gitlab ein Service für Hochschulen an und betreibt und unterhält gitlab.uzh.ch. Beschreibungen zu GitLab finde sie auf der GitLab Homepage, auf GitLab Docs Site oder auf Wikipedia. Es wird die GitLab Community Edition angeboten, die als Open Source Software unter der MIT-Lizenz zur Verfügung gestellt wird. Die Community Edition bietet neben der Versionsverwaltung für Softwareprojekte auch Funktionen an, die beim Erstellen von Software hilfreich sind wie zum Beispel ein einfaches Bug-Tracking System oder CI (Continous Integration).

Voraussetzungen:

Die Nutzung dieses Dienstes ist nur mit einer SWITCH edu-ID möglich, welche mit ihrer UZH AAI gelinkt sein muss. Wenn sie noch keine SWITCH edu-ID besitzen, können sie beim Beantragen ihrer persönlichen edu-ID die Option “Create with AAI” auswählen und dabei die edu-ID bereits mit ihrem AAI Account verknüpfen. Wenn sie Ihre SWITCH edu-ID noch nicht mit ihrem UZH AAI verknüpft haben, können sie dies nach Login in ihrer edu-ID erledigen (unter Linked Identities).
Falls sie mit externen Benutzern zusammenarbeiten möchten, müssen diese ebenfalls für eine SWITCH edu-ID registrieren und bei gitlab.uzh.ch mit dieser ID anmelden. Personen ohne mit UZH AAI verlinkter SWITCH edu-ID werden in gitlab.uzh.ch als extern gekennzeichnet und müssen zu den Projekten eingeladen werden. Externe Benutzer können selbst keine Projekte erstellen.

Schreibe einen Kommentar